A lot of the fanservice is done intentionally to make fun of it. She's obviously very aware it's happening and she's going out of her way to point out how ridiculous it is. I really believe this is all a subtle critique of magical girl and schoolage animes as it pretty much makes fun of all the troupes.

Mako is pretty much making fun of the "best friend of the MC" troupe by having her just immediately go BEST FUCKING FRIEND EVER DON'T WORRY ABOUT THIS GUY THEY KILLED HIM IT'S OK WE'RE BESTIES FOREVER! They make fun of the whole magical girl transformation sequence and the whole troupe where nobody notices them getting naked and then changing into their outfits by making fun of Ryuuko as an exhibitionist. Even the teachers are like "yeah we know Satsuki is pretty much pure evil but we're not gonna do anything because her mom signs our paychecks". Even Satsuki's motives are like off the wall, she sits there quoting Animal Farm and wants to take over the world through school uniforms and back door terrorist attacks disguised as school competition activities.

Plus with the fanservice it isn't just the girls getting singled out. The whole bishounen striptease thing with the homeroom teacher with Ryuuko going wtf is going on please put your shirt back on .______.;;

Seriously, this has a female MC that fucking kicks ass and has no qualms that she needs a man or whatever to support her. But even though she's a badass she's not rude and mean. She's nice to the kids that give up after she shows them they're out of their league, she gives the delivery guy his delivery after stealing his bike, etc. She just doesn't take any shit from anyone, and I love it. And Mako, even though she's being used as the "damsel in distress", makes fun of that troupe! She's not even close to passive and most of the time she's not even in fear of her life, she has no concerns that Ryuuko won't save the day and prove how amazing of a friend she is. She pretty much openly mocks her captors and the "peril" they put her in.

Seriously I could rant for hours just on the first two episodes, and if things keep up the way they are it's going to be amazing.
